> The modulation input can be anything... an LFO, ADSR, any control
> voltage...
> For max mayhem even another VCO could be used (though uncommon...)

I don't know about uncommon. On the 'quite common' Prophet 5 you can 
route VCO2 to the PW of VCO1.

But thinking about it, it is not that common on other synths, so Harry 
is probably right.

But its a very useful effect. I use it on most of my BIG string patches. 
So its definitely worth allowing for it.
